Flowers and Livelihood

In Kolkata’s flower market, vendors carry massive loads through crowded alleys. Behind the vibrant colors and fragrances lies demanding physical labor, where flowers are not only symbols of beauty but also a vital source of livelihood.

About Artist

Adi Gonik

Adi Gonik is a street and documentary photographer based in Israel. His work explores the intersection of everyday life, culture, faith, and the human connections that emerge within public spaces. Drawn to streets, markets, rituals, festivals, and local traditions, he seeks out fleeting moments in which reality creates new meaning. Through patient observation and precise timing, he reveals unexpected relationships between people, gestures, objects, and their surroundings, transforming ordinary scenes into visual narratives. His work has taken him across Asia, Europe, and the Middle East, including India, Japan, Vietnam, and Israel. Rather than searching for the extraordinary, he aims to uncover the humanity, humor, and beauty hidden within everyday life. His photographs have received international recognition and have been featured on platforms including 1x and Leica Fotografie International (LFI).
